/* Text Styles */
.bodytext 	  { color: #013c59; font-size: 0.8em; line-height: 120%; font-family: Verdana, Arial, Helvetica, sans-serif; text-align:left }
.bodytext a:link { color: #013c59; text-decoration: underline }
.bodytext a:visited { color: #013c59; text-decoration: underline }
.bodytext a:active { color: #013c59; text-decoration: underline }

.bodytext2 { color: #013c59; font-size: 0.8em; line-height: 100%; font-family: Verdana, Arial, Helvetica, sans-serif }
.bodytext2 a:link { color: #013c59; text-decoration: underline }
.bodytext2 a:visited { color: #013c59; text-decoration: underline }
.bodytext2 a:active { color: #013c59; text-decoration: underline }

.header	{color:#013c59;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 24px; font-weight: bold;  line-height:26px;}

.header2  { color: #013c59; font-style: italic; font-weight: bold; font-size: 18px; line-height: 22px; font-family: Verdana, Arial, Helvetica, sans-serif }

.subheader {color:#265871;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old;  line-height:15px;}
.subheader a:link  { color: #265871; font-weight: bold; font-size: 12px; line-height: 15px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none }
.subheader a:visited  { color: #265871; font-weight: bold; font-size: 12px; line-height: 15px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none }
.subheader a:active  { color: #265871; font-weight: bold; font-size: 12px; line-height: 15px; font-family: Verdana, Arial, Helvetica, sans-serif; text-decoration: none }

.login 	{color:#013c59;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px;line-height:15px;}/* Formatting Styles */

.img_border  { border: solid 1pt #000000 }
.img_border a:link   { border: solid 1pt #000000 }
.img_border a:visited   { border: solid 1pt #000000 }
.img_border a:active  { border: solid 1pt #000000 }
.blue_bottom {border: 1px solid #013c59; border-width: 0 0 1 0; text-align: center;}
.blue_sides 	{border: 1px solid #013c59; border-width: 0 1 1 1;}

.l_nav { color:#013c59;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10px; line-height:24px;  }
.l_nav a:link		{ color:#013c59; text-decoration: none; }
.l_nav a:visited	{ color:#013c59; text-decoration: none; }
.l_nav  a:active 	{ color:#013c59; text-decoration: none; }

.footer 			{ color:#ffffff;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 9px; font-weight: bold; line-height:15px;  }
.footer a:link		{ color:#ffffff; text-decoration: none; }
.footer a:visited	{ color:#ffffff; text-decoration: none; }
.footer a:active 	{ color:#ffffff; text-decoration: none; }
img#thumb_hom2008:hover{border:solid;color:blue;}
p.margin			{margin: 5px 5px 5px 5px; }/* CMS STANDARD Styles - DELETE AS NECESSARY */
.ccc				{color:#FFFFFF; text-decoration: none; }
.red				{color:#990000; text-decoration: none; }
.bodytext  a:hover 		{ color:blue; text-decoration: underline; }
.bodytext2  a:hover { color:blue; text-decoration: underline; }
.margin  a:hover { color:blue; text-decoration: underline; }
.footer	a:hover { color:blue; text-decoration: none; }

.marginlink {line-height: 9pt}
.leftnav { line-height:18px;  }